I know this is a "little off-topic" but now I'm ripping my old VHS and I found that some of the videos have different edition for the ones that were released on the compilations. I found those different editions on the VH-1 specials and I've ripped them:

01. Like a virgin (no lion tongue). This one was used in the "Madonna Video EP" VHS.

02. Gambler. Uses different scenes of the "Vision quest" movie.

03. Oh father. The scenes with the mother on the coffin are cut and they use scenes with the shadow of the people walking and things like that.

04. Deeper and deeper. They use a fade versión of the song and the video ends before the "banana scene".

05. Bad girl. Same as deeper and deeper. Fade versión and it finish when Christopher Walken goes out of her bedroom. I guess they didn't want to cut the scene of the murder...

You can add the censored version of Open your Heart. At the time family organizations and Nancy Reagan & Tipper gore expressed concern about Madonna running away in the sunset with a child so there was a version with a couple kissing and dancing in an alley added in the end. It used to be shown on MCM the french music channel in the 90's. I must have it on VHS somewhere. The girl had the same hardo as Madonna in the IC booklet (short brunette bob), the couple is dancing hand in hand and they laugh. Kind of grotesque :)
